Another update to our customers from the owner Kevin Rasmusson. The gas prices are rising now , also minimum wage has risen, the cost of doing business has gone up. You may think that it is good news but that is what drives inflation of all products and services. Labor just went up 5 to 7 % for Californians , the federal minimum wage has not. So in order to pay higher wages I have to make more on what I sell or provide 1 less lifestyle! Everyone should have a job they enjoy! ... However with higher wages , my expectations of good service, friendly service , customer satisfaction, cleanliness has expanded to match! We appreciate each and every customer and I do my best to keep prices fair. I will not always be the cheapest on gas , but it is good quality gas & every year I have my tanks cleaned, to insure we stand up to the Shell Brand. If we have a problem with a pump we get it fixed as quickly as we can. Remember the V-power Premium gas is recommended by BMW cars. Thanks for understanding! Kevin D. Rasmusson KDR Enterprises Inc.
